Advancing tools to address impacts of CO2 and non-CO2 emissions and related uncertainties (ADVANCE)

Awarded: NOK 50,999

Development of proposal for Horizon 2010. Summary of proposal (at this stage): We will focus on short lived species in order to distinguish from "classical" climate change studies, but also consider long lived species, accounting for interaction between climate and atmospheric composition. Emphasis will be on troposphere while the stratosphere will be included as driver of certain (chemical) processes. The project will also apply the advanced models and tools for assessment and quantification of climate impact of transportation and energy sectors since these sectors are large contributors and which will need emission changes in next 10 years. These sectors also have important non-CO2 emissions. The Project will have a strong component on model developmen t and on coupling of climate with socio-economics. The project will also address decision makers and science (with different questions). Short and long lived species are of importance and we will consider long-term climate change and rate of climate chang e. Many short lived species have trade-offs in impact on climate change and air quality. Transport emissions are still growing in EU (and world wide). Energy sector is of particular importance for EU. Apart from these two sectors the emissions of the othe r sectors are easier reduced in EU. The Project will be based on 4 pillars: climate modelling, statistical analysis (uncertainties), socio-economic assessment and emissions.
